Set-CMExchangeServer
Cambia la configuración de un servidor exchange.
Syntax
Set-CMExchangeServer
[-AccessLevel <AccessLevelType>]
[-AccessRule <ExchangeConnectorAccessRule[]>]
[-ActiveDirectoryContainer <String[]>]
[-AllowExternalDeviceManagement <Boolean>]
[-ApplicationSetting <ExchangeConnectorApplicationSetting>]
[-DeltaSyncMins <Int32>]
[-EmailAddress <String[]>]
[-EmailManagementSetting <ExchangeConnectorEmailManagementSetting>]
[-EnableAccessRule <Boolean>]
[-ExchangeClientAccessServer <Dictionary`2[]>]
[-FindAll]
[-FullSyncSchedule <IResultObject>]
[-GeneralSetting <ExchangeConnectorGeneralSetting>]
[-IsHosted <Boolean>]
[-MaximumInactiveDays <Int32>]
[-NewServerAddress <String>]
[-NotificationUserName <String>]
[-PasswordSetting <ExchangeConnectorPasswordSetting>]
[-SecuritySetting <ExchangeConnectorSecuritySetting>]
-ServerAddress <String>
[-SiteCode <String>]
[-UserName <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
El cmdlet Set-CMExchangeServer cambia la configuración de un Microsoft Exchange Server.
Configuration Manager funciona con Exchange Server para administrar dispositivos móviles que no pueden ejecutar clientes Configuration Manager.
Nota:
Ejecute cmdlets de Configuration Manager desde la unidad de sitio Configuration Manager, por ejemploPS XYZ:\>
. Para obtener más información, consulte Introducción.
Ejemplos
Ejemplo 1: Cambiar la configuración de un nextref_exchange
PS XYZ:\> $Gs= New-CMExchangeConnectorGeneralSetting -AllowInternetShare $True -AllowDesktopSync $True -AllowNonProvision $True -RefreshInterval 4
PS XYZ:\> $Ps= New-CMExchangeConnectorPasswordSetting -PasswordEnabled $True -MinimumPasswordLength 8 -PasswordExpiration 51 -PasswordHistory 21 -WipeAfterFailedAttempt 6 -MaximumIdleTimeMinutes 41 -PasswordComplexity
PS XYZ:\> $Em = New-CMExchangeConnectorEmailManagementSetting -ConsumerEmail $True -MaximumEmailAge OneDay -MaximumCalenderAge ThreeMonths -PushWhenRoaming $True -AllowHtmlEmail $True -EmailAttachmentPolicy $True -MaximumSizeTextEmail 401 -MaximumSizeHtmlEmail 402 -MaximumSizeAttachment 24
PS XYZ:\> $Ss = New-CMExchangeConnectorSecuritySetting -RemoteDesktop $True -StorageCard $True -Camera $True -Bluetooth $False -WiFiConnection HandsfreeOnly -Infra $False -Browser $False -StorageCardEncrypt $False -FileEncrypt $False -TextMessage $False
PS XYZ:\> $As= New-CMExchangeConnectorApplicationSetting -UnsignedInstall $True -UnsignedApplication $False -BlockedApplication "App01","App02"
PS XYZ:\> Set-CMExchangeServer -SiteCode "CM2" -ServerAddress "https://www.contoso.com/powershell" -NewServerAddress "www.fabrikam.com" -UserName "ElisaDaugherty@contoso.com" -DeltaSyncInterval 124 -MaximumInactiveDay 26 -FindAll -AllowExternalDeviceManagement $False -EnableAccessRule $True -AccessLevel Allow -EmailAddress "EvanNarvaez@fabrikam.com","DavidChew@contosco.com" -GeneralSetting $Gs -PasswordSetting $Ps -EmailManagementSetting $Em -SecuritySetting $Ss -ApplicationSetting $As
El primer comando usa el cmdlet New-CMExchangeConnectorGeneralSetting para agregar nueva configuración a un conector de Exchange Server en Configuration Manager y almacena la configuración en la variable $Gs.
El segundo comando usa el cmdlet New-CMExchangeConnectorPasswordSetting agrega nueva configuración de contraseña a un conector de Exchange Server en Configuration Manager y almacena la configuración de contraseña en la variable $Ps.
El tercer comando usa el cmdlet New-CMExchangeConnectorEmailManagementSetting crea un conjunto de opciones de administración de correo electrónico para un dispositivo móvil que usa un conector de Exchange Server y almacena la configuración de contraseña en la variable $Em.
El cuarto comando usa el cmdlet New-CMExchangeConnectorSecuritySetting configura las opciones de seguridad de un conector de Exchange Server en Configuration Manager y la configuración de seguridad en la variable $Ss.
El quinto comando usa el cmdlet New-CMExchangeConnectorApplicationSetting crea la configuración relacionada con la aplicación para un dispositivo móvil que usa un conector de Exchange Server y almacena la configuración de la aplicación en la variable $As.
El comando final cambia la configuración de un Exchange Server para el sitio Configuration Manager que tiene el código de sitio CM2. El comando especifica la configuración general del conector de Exchange Server almacenado en $Gs. El comando especifica la configuración de contraseña para el conector de Exchange Server almacenado en $Ps. El comando especifica un conjunto de opciones de administración de correo electrónico para el conector de Exchange Server almacenado en $Em. El comando especifica las opciones de seguridad del conector de Exchange Server almacenado en $Ss. El comando especifica la configuración relacionada con la aplicación para un dispositivo móvil almacenado en $As.
Parámetros
-AccessLevel
Especifica el tipo de acceso para los dispositivos móviles. El nivel de acceso se aplica a un dispositivo móvil que no está administrado por una regla. Los valores admitidos son:
- Permitir
- Bloquear
- Quarantine
Type: | AccessLevelType |
Accepted values: | Allow, Block, Quarantine |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AccessRule
Type: | ExchangeConnectorAccessRule[] |
Aliases: | AccessRules |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ActiveDirectoryContainer
Especifica una matriz de nombres de contenedores de Active Directory. Cuando aparece este parámetro, el conector de Exchange Server busca el dispositivo solo en los contenedores de Active Directory.
Type: | String[] |
Aliases: | ActiveDirectoryContainers |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-AllowExternalDeviceManagement
Indica si un programa de administración de dispositivos externos puede administrar el dispositivo.
Type: | Boolean |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ApplicationSetting
Especifica la configuración de la aplicación, como permitir o denegar la instalación de aplicaciones. Para cada entrada de diccionario de la matriz, especifique el nombre de la configuración como clave de la configuración como valor. Los valores válidos son: AllowUnsignedApplications, AllowUnsignedInstallationPackages o Block a specific application.
Type: | ExchangeConnectorApplicationSetting |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Solicitará confirmación antes de ejecutar el c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DeltaSyncMins
Type: | Int32 |
Aliases: | DeltaSyncInterval |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DisableWildcardHandling
Este parámetro trata los caracteres comodín como valores de caracteres literales. No se puede combinar con ForceWildcardHandling.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EmailAddress
Especifica una matriz de direcciones de correo electrónico.
Type: | String[] |
Aliases: | EmailAddresses |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EmailManagementSetting
Especifica la configuración de administración de correo electrónico, como la programación de sincronización, el formato del mensaje y el tamaño de los datos adjuntos. Para cada entrada de diccionario de la matriz, especifique el nombre de la configuración como clave y la configuración como valor.
Type: | ExchangeConnectorEmailManagementSetting |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-EnableAccessRule
Indica si se va a habilitar una regla de acceso.
Type: | Boolean |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ExchangeClientAccessServer
Especifica los servidores de acceso de cliente de Exchange, como pares clave-valor.
Type: | Dictionary`2[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-FindAll
Indica que el proceso de detección busca todos los dispositivos móviles de una organización de Exchange.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ForceWildcardHandling
Este parámetro procesa caracteres comodín y puede provocar un comportamiento inesperado (no recomendado). No se puede combinar con DisableWildcardHandling.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-FullSyncSchedule
Especifica un objeto de resultado que programa la hora de detección completa para un conector de Exchange Server.
Type: | IResultObject |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-GeneralSetting
Especifica la configuración general de los dispositivos móviles que usan el conector de Exchange Server. La configuración que puede especificar para este parámetro incluye:
- RequireManualSyncWhenRoaming
- RequireStorageCardEncryption
- UnapprovedInROMApplicationList
- DevicePolicyRefreshInterval
- MaxInactivityTimeDeviceLock
Type: | ExchangeConnectorGeneralSetting |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IsHosted
Indica que la configuración del conector de Exchange Server es para un Exchange Server hospedado o local.
Type: | Boolean |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MaximumInactiveDays
Type: | Int32 |
Aliases: | MaximumInactiveDay |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NewServerAddress
Especifica una nueva dirección de servidor para un servidor exchange.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NotificationUserName
{{ Fill NotificationUserName Description }}
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-PasswordSetting
Especifica la configuración general de contraseñas. La configuración que puede especificar para este parámetro incluye:
- AlphanumericDevicePasswordRequired
- DevicePasswordEnabled
- DevicePasswordExpiration
- DevicePasswordHistory
- MaxDevicePasswordFailedAttempts
- PasswordRecoveryEnabled
- MinDevicePasswordComplexCharacters
- MinDevicePasswordLength
- AlphanumericDevicePasswordRequired
- AllowSimpleDevicePassword
Type: | ExchangeConnectorPasswordSetting |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SecuritySetting
Especifica un diccionario de configuración de seguridad. La configuración que puede especificar para este parámetro incluye:
- AllowBluetooth
- AllowBrowser
- AllowCamera
- AllowDesktopSync
- AllowInternetSharing
- AllowIrDA
- AllowNonProvisionableDevices
- AllowRemoteDesktop
- AllowStorageCard
- AllowTextMessaging
- AllowWiFi
Type: | ExchangeConnectorSecuritySetting |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ServerAddress
Especifica la dirección de la Exchange Server para la que el cmdlet configura el conector de Exchange Server.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SiteCode
Especifica el Exchange Server mediante un código de sitio.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-UserName
Especifica el nombre de usuario que usa el conector para conectarse a la Exchange Server.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Muestra lo que ocurriría si se ejecuta el cmdlet. El cmdlet no se ejecuta.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Entradas
None
Vínculos relacionados
Comentarios
https://aka.ms/ContentUserFeedback.
Próximamente: A lo largo de 2024 iremos eliminando gradualmente GitHub Issues como mecanismo de comentarios sobre el contenido y lo sustituiremos por un nuevo sistema de comentarios. Para más información, vea:Enviar y ver comentarios de